How to Get the Best Results with DTF Ink

One of the most important factors in achieving high-quality prints is selecting the right DTF Ink for your system. Not all inks are created equal, and using incompatible or low-grade ink can lead to clogged printheads, inconsistent color reproduction, and poor adhesion. Always ensure that the ink you choose is specifically designed for your printer model. For example, Epson printers commonly used in DTF setups require pigment-based inks with precise viscosity and particle size. Using third-party inks not optimized for your equipment might save money upfront but often leads to costly repairs and wasted materials down the line.

Proper maintenance of your printer is another cornerstone of successful DTF printing. Regular cleaning cycles help prevent nozzle clogs, which are one of the most common issues faced by users. A practical tip: run automatic cleaning nozzles at least once every 24 hours if the printer is in continuous use. Additionally, always store unused ink in sealed containers away from direct sunlight and extreme temperatures. Exposure to heat or UV light can alter ink chemistry, leading to sedimentation or changes in flow characteristics—both of which negatively impact print consistency.

Another key aspect of how to get the best results with DTFink involves optimizing your workflow settings. This includes adjusting print resolution, ink saturation levels, and drying times. Most professionals recommend starting with a resolution between 720–1440 dpi for a balance between speed and clarity. Over-saturating prints with too much white ink, especially on dark garments, may seem like a good idea for opacity—but it can cause cracking after washing if not cured properly. A real-world example: a small apparel shop in Austin increased garment durability by 40% simply by reducing white ink density and extending curing time from 60 to 90 seconds at 160°C.

The film used in DTF transfer also interacts closely with the ink, so choosing high-quality PET film with consistent coating is essential. Inferior films may absorb too much ink or release it unevenly during pressing, resulting in blurry edges or patchy transfers. Some printers report improved vibrancy and sharper details after switching from generic to branded films—even when using the same ink batch. This demonstrates how the entire ecosystem, not just the ink itself, contributes to final results.

Environmental conditions in your workspace matter more than many realize. Humidity levels above 60% can slow down the drying process of printed films, increasing the risk of smudging or ink bleeding. Conversely, overly dry environments may cause ink to dry prematurely inside the printhead. Ideally, maintain a climate-controlled room with humidity between 40–55% and a temperature around 20–25°C. One Denver-based print studio solved recurring adhesion issues by installing a dehumidifier—proving that environmental control is a silent yet powerful factor in how to get the best results with DTF Ink.

Don’t overlook post-printing processes. After printing onto the film, proper curing ensures the adhesive powder melts evenly and bonds well with the ink. Use a dedicated curing oven or heat press with even heat distribution. Avoid overcrowding films during curing, as this creates hot spots and inconsistent melting. A common mistake among beginners is under-curing, which leads to transfers peeling off after a few washes. A simple test: gently rub the cured film—if powder remains loose, extend curing time.

Finally, consistency comes from documentation and testing. Keep a log of ink batches, printer settings, environmental conditions, and final outcomes. When problems arise—such as color shifts or flaking transfers—you’ll have a reference point to identify root causes. Rotate ink stock using the “first in, first out” rule to avoid degradation from prolonged storage.
